Highland Community Hospital, located at 130 Highland Parkway in Picayune, MS, is your trusted local healthcare provider. As Pearl River County's only acute-care medical facility, our 95-bed hospital offers a wide range of medical specialties and state-of-the-art technology. Since 1954, we have been dedicated to providing quality, personalized care to meet your specific needs. From our cutting-edge emergency department to our warm and supportive Family Birth Center, we are committed to enhancing the health and lives of our community.
